The bio-UCF (Bio-ultracarbofluid) : a liquid fuel-oil substitution in boiler and Diesel engine applications (JOUB - 0067)

Abstract

Le BIO-UCF (Bio-Ultracarbofluide) est un produit ternaire composé de charbon végétal, d'eau et de fuel ou gazole. Cette étude présente la production de ce produit, comme carburant liquide de substitution des fuels et du gazole dans les brûleurs et les moteurs diesel. Les tests sont orientés vers la recherche des éléments suivants : production et broyage du charbon, procédé de formulation du mélange, atomisation, caractéristiques d'inflammation et de combustion du BIO-UCF
